Chris Mooney was a finalist in the The Great Designer Search 3 in 2018, where they finished in third place. That same year, they started worked for Wizards of the Coast and now have risen to Principal Game Designer for Magic: The Gathering.

R&D

In August 2018, Mooney became a design contractor for Wizards of the Coast.[1] A year later, they earned a full time contract. Since January 2026, they are Principal Game Designer.[2]

Mooney wrote the Planeswalker's Guides to Eldraine and Ikoria. They are the current Council of Colors representative for Black.[3]
